🌳 What’s It Like to Live in Roslindale?

Roslindale (or “Rozzie,” as locals call it) is a leafy residential neighborhood located in the southwest corner of Boston. It’s become known for:

  • Charming triple-deckers and single-family homes
  • A vibrant and walkable village center
  • Strong sense of community and diversity
  • Access to green spaces like the Arnold Arboretum

What once flew under the radar is now one of Boston’s most buzzed-about neighborhoods, especially for buyers looking to balance city access with suburban feel.


🚇 Location + Commuting

Roslindale offers convenient access to downtown Boston via the MBTA commuter rail (Roslindale Village station), plus major bus lines. You can be in the Financial District in under 30 minutes.

But here’s the bonus: you’ll actually enjoy coming home. The neighborhood feels tucked away, with tree-lined streets, family-owned shops, and weekend farmers’ markets.

☕️ Community Vibe: More Than Just a Bedroom Neighborhood

Roslindale Village is a destination in itself. You’ll find:

  • Award-winning bakeries and brunch spots (like Fornax)
  • Local bookstores, yoga studios, and co-ops (like BirthTree)
  • Public art and events like Roslindale PorchFest

There’s a growing creative and small business scene, which makes the area feel like a hidden pocket of culture and connection.
